Description

  • General description: JohnPhos is a Buchwald′s sterically bulky biaryl phosphine ligand. It is a reactive dialkylbiaryl phosphine ligand which catalyzes the carbon-nitrogen bond-forming reactions.[1] Coordination chemistry of gold catalysts bearing JohnPhos as ligand has been investigated by NMR spectroscopy.[2]Learn more about Buchwald Phosphine Ligands
  • Application: Bulky biarylphosphine ligand utilized in the palladium catalyzed Stille cross-coupling reaction.[3]
